Distance From Kisyali Airfield to George Bush Intercontinental Houston Airport

The distance from Kisyali Airfield () to George Bush Intercontinental Houston Airport (IAH) is 5691 miles or 9159 kilometers or 4942 nautical miles.

How long does it take to travel from Kisyali ( Belarus ) to Houston ( United States )?

A one-way nonstop (direct) flight between Kisyali and Houston takes around 13 hours 5 minutes.
Estimated flight time from Kisyali Airfield, Kisyali, Belarus to George Bush Intercontinental Houston Airport, Houston, United States is 13 hours 5 minutes under avarage conditions. Your actual flying time may vary depending on wind direction/speed or weather conditions. This calculation does not include the departure and landing times of the aircraft. Why should you arrive 3 hours before international flight? Flyers who are traveling to an international destination should arrive at the airport earlier than domestic flyers. This is because international flights can have additional check-in requirements, like passport verification, that need to be completed before you receive your boarding pass.
